Kingdom Hearts Game Soundtracks Come to Square Enix Store

21. Srpen 2024 v 00:00

Kingdom Hearts OST

The official Kingdom Hearts soundtracks for HD 2.5 ReMIX, Birth by Sleep, 358/2 Days, Dream Drop Distance, and HD 1.5 ReMIX are now available via the Square Enix Store. Each comes as a three CD set except for HD 2.5 ReMIX, which contains four CD's.

There are four soundtracks in total, including music from across seven games in the franchise. The music is created by composers such as Tsuyoshi Sekito, Yoko Shimomura, and Takeharu Ishimoto. Each is a re-release of products that originally debuted between 2011 and 2014, while the Birth by Sleep & 358/2 Days CD set also includes some extra music from the Japanese exclusive Birth by Sleep FINAL MIX release. The soundtracks for Birth by Sleep & 358/2 Days, Dream Drop Distance, and HD 1.5 ReMIX are available for $30.99 each, while the one for HD 2.5 ReMIX costs $42.99. Each is expected to ship sometime in September 2024.

Back in July 2024, Square Enix showed off some new hair clips themed around Halloween Town from Kingdom Hearts II. More recently, the company also announced the return of 4 metallic keychains shaped like the series' signature Keyblades.

The original soundtracks for Kingdom Hearts HD 2.5 ReMIX, Birth by Sleep, 358/2 Days, Dream Drop Distance, and HD 1.5 ReMIX are now available via the Square Enix online store. Each product is expected to release sometime in September, 2024.

Path of Exile 2 Early Access Begins in November

20. Srpen 2024 v 21:35

Path of Exile Early Access

Grinding Gear Games has announced that early access for the upcoming Path of Exile 2 will begin on November 15, 2024. The announcement came during the opening ceremony for Gamescom 2024, alongside a new trailer.

Other than the early access date itself, the other main features of the trailer are the new gameplay footage and boss designs. We see a floating lich, a bloated creature with a mask and four arms, a plant monster, a figure covered in hands, and a Egyptian or Mesoamerican-looking golem creature channeling lightning. After these enemies are introduced, we get to see some gameplay. This segment showed off the mobility of not just the player characters, but the bosses too. One opponent called Ignaduk the Bog Witch performed what looks like a power-slide on a broom, and others seem to be able to target vast swathes of the arena. Then comes the early access date announcement. While there is currently no direction on how to sign up, there will likely be more information added to the official website nearer to the launch.

Path of Exile is a Diablo-style action RPG that first released back in 2013, setting itself apart from 2012's Diablo 3 with a a graphical style more remeniscent of the older games in the series and a incredibly complex and flexible skill tree.

The Early Access period for Path of Exile 2 begins on November 15, 2024, for the PC, PS5, and Xbox Series X/S. There is currently no release date for the full game.

Monster Hunter Wilds Gamescom Trailer Shows New Monsters

20. Srpen 2024 v 21:15

Monster Hunter Wilds Gamescom So Tasty

The previously announced new trailer for Monster Hunter Wilds appeared during gamescom 2024 Opening Night Live. The trailer gave us a look at two new monsters, a new zone, and NPC Hunters.

The trailer begins with a gang of hunters investigating a new locale called the Scarlet Forest. Inhabiting this forest is the spider-like Lala Barina that appears to have a paralysis-like ability and a red flower-theme. Also shown is an NPC hunter joining an expedition, though how they will work is not yet apparent. Then we see some more of a village in the Windward Plains area before another monster called the Rey Dau appears, which is described as the region's Apex Predator. Finally and most importantly, the trailer ends with a new cooking animation and the traditional cry of "So Tasty!".

New Monster Hunter Wilds Videos show the Greatsword and Focus Mode

5. Srpen 2024 v 17:00

Monster Hunter Wilds Greatsword

Capcom started releasing overview videos showing off the new features and returning weapons in Monster Hunter Wilds. The first two to drop include a look at how the Greatsword will play in this entry alongside a video on the new Focus Mode mechanic.

The Monster Hunter Wilds trailer about Focus Mode outlines its use as a precision tool for hunters looking to target the weak spots that emerge as you strike the same monster part repeatedly. It locks the player character onto the monster to make aiming and guarding easier. It also highlights weak spots and enables special Focus Strikes, which appear unique to different weapons.

While Focus Mode is an entirely new addition, the Greatsword is a returning weapon in Monster Hunter Wilds. The trailer goes over the traditional big, but slow, style of the sword that is able to knock monsters out of their attack animations if timed right. However, the video also shows an increased focus on guarding and a possible new counter attack, as well as how the special Focus Strike can target multiple weak spots with a lengthy slash.

Review: Baladins Runs Itself in Circles

19. Květen 2024 v 18:00

Baladins Mouliac

Baladins is a game I really wanted to love. It has a lot going for it: an adorable aesthetic and fun music, co-op multiplayer, and rogue-lite replayability. Despite being quite light, the story is decently fun, given the whole time loop mechanic. But it's let down by the way some of the actual gameplay mechanics just... fail to come together to form a compelling loop. And that's a real shame, because otherwise Baladins is a real charmer.

You play as a one of a group of travelling bards and general do-gooders: the titular Baladins. A time-eating dragon has emerged and you have several weeks (or turns) to gather items of value to feed to it, the more meaningful the better. Fail to satiate it and the dragon will devour time itself, but only up to a few weeks. Essentially trapped in a time loop, your only hope to escape is to travel the land doing odd jobs and searching for trinkets, bringing people together as you do so.

Screenshot by Siliconera

The game itself plays similar to The Yawhg or the Monster Prom series, but with less options to mess with your friends, as this is a more co-op focused game. You have a set of characters with different stat allocations, movement, and action points that you can use each turn to explore the world and perform tasks. Most locations have several activities, from talking to the inhabitants to training skills, or taking on stat and diceroll-based challenges. The solutions to the various quests can be as simple as talking to someone, or they can require gathering several items from vastly different areas within the same 6 week loop, with most quests having different "good" or "bad" endings. At the end of the loop you are summoned back to the dragon, who may grant some little hints or lore tidbits as it devours your array of treasures. Helpfully, each player can keep one item to bring into another run in case you didn't quite finish a quest or just want the stat boost for next time.

It's a fun set up with a lot of room to play within, but I found the structure ended up working against the party-game style it seemed to be going for. Returning to the previous comparison, inMonster Prom orThe Yawhg you are similarly trying to muddle through a short series of rounds, but it's wrapped in this little narrative based on how well you do. Does your character succeed? Survive the storm? Get the girl/boy/sentient calculator? In Baladins, even if you complete whatever quest you set out to finish, the results all go into a pot with the rest and there's not that kind of concrete payoff at the end. This goes for some quests too, as I once spent a good hour or so trying to gather several ingredients within the limit to craft a dragon-slaying crossbow, only for the dragon to deflect it instantly. It didn't even add much to the hunger meter when the beast ate it.

Screenshot by Siliconera

And that's compounded by the moment-to-moment play, as the open-ended nature of both the set-up and quests themselves means you'll often just be wandering around exploring rather than making concrete progress. It's only after you've got a good sense of what items you can get and from where that you can start really looking to complete quests, which will take a good number of runs (and likely a notepad to jot down information). It makes the game almost feel like a point and click adventure where the real treasure is the information you learn each run. It's an interesting idea in concept! But it just doesn't really gel with the boardgame style setup and limited turns. While you can take as many loops as you want you still have to complete quests within that same loop. Imagine trying to complete Monkey Island but you only get so many actions before having to start from the beginning.

On top of that, the multiplayer features just aren't that interesting. An ally in the same location as you will provide a bonus to rolls, and you can share items or pull friends to you for a single action point (or jump to their spot for a movement point). Now, these are great quality of life features but they don't necessarily lead to many interesting questions or strategies, just ways to make things a bit easier. Even when the game does directly ask for players to vote on the outcome of a quest, the result is rarely more impactful than locking off a certain area, which will only be reset in the next loop anyway.

Screenshot by Siliconera

I usually far prefer co-operative games and I don't mean to suggest Baladins ought to have been more competitive, but the element of risk does a lot to add an engaging element to other games that I just feel this one lacks. I actually think Baladins would benefit from letting a single player control multiple characters, perhaps in a hotseat mode that would also enable couch co-op. While you can have multiple local players, each of them needed their own controller to join rather than being able to just swap a single one around, which can be limiting even if you have enough players.

If all this sounds very negative, let me re-clarify that I actually really like the game. Again, the paper cut-out art style is adorable and the way the dragon and its effects use a completely different style works excellently. The world of Gatherac is full of funny little guys and, despite the child-friendly nature of the game, it also contains little comments on things like labor, misinformation, and even market regulation. I can even see what I think the developers were going for with the way you explore the world with friends, doing quests and helping each other out, but it all just doesn't come together at the end.

Street Fighter 6 Akuma Character Guide Shows Off Gameplay

10. Květen 2024 v 18:00

Street Fighter 6 Akuma Gameplay

A new Street Fighter 6 character gameplay guide appeared ahead of the release of returning character Akuma later in May 2024. The guide goes over Akuma's moveset and some of the tricks and mix-ups you can use to come out victorious.

The video goes through Akuma's moveset and highlights his strengths, like his reach and ease of use, as well as his weaknesses, such as his low health pool. Also detailed are the several variations on his moves that can change the speed of his Hadoken projectiles or the behaviour of his Tatsumaki Zanku-Kyaku. It also suggests some ways to counterplay moves that are usually strong against him, like using Demon Swoop to dodge certain Drive moves and leave your opponent open for a counterattack.

Helldivers 2 Polar Patriots Warbond Begins Next Week

2. Květen 2024 v 18:00

Helldivers 2 Polar Patriots Warbond

The Playstation Blog revealed a new Warbond titled Polar Patriots is set to airdrop into Helldivers 2 on May 9, 2024, bringing new weapons and armor to the fight against tyrany. Warbonds are similar to battle passes, except that they dont expire, and they usually cost 1,000 (about $9.99) of the Super Credits premium currency.

In total, the Warbond contains three of each of the primary weapons, armor sets, capes, banners, and emotes, as well as a new grenade, sidearm, and booster. The weapons include a slower-firing SMG, a high-impact assault rifle, and a plasma rifle variant that must be charged before firing. A new booster allows you to recover from slowing effects faster, a new pistol gives you another backup weapon to try, and the new grenade combines the effects of Incendiary and Impact grenades for more immediate firestarting.

Honkai: Star Rail Robin Gameplay Explained

1. Květen 2024 v 18:00

Honkai: Star Rail Robin Gameplay

HoYoverse showcased the gameplay mechanics for the upcoming Honkai: Star Rail character Robin with a character preview and a new video in the "Keeping Up With Star Rail" series. Robin is a Physical element character walking the Path of Harmony, and she is set to arrive in update 2.2.

Both the character preview on HoYolab and the video preview go over Robin's kit, though the latter features extra input from her brother Sunday. He's voiced by his English voice actor Griffin Puatu. Robin's abilities revolve around buffing allies' damage, especially on follow up attacks. Her Skill Pinion's Aria applies a team-wide damage boost for three turns, while her Tonal Resonance Talent boosts allies' crit damage and regenerates her energy when they attack. This allows her to charge her Ultimate quickly, which then grants allies immediate actions and bonuses to their damage based on Robin's attack stat. Interestingly, Robin herself cannot act while her ultimate is active and its duration is not affected by her speed stat.

Yo-kai Watch Event Returns to Final Fantasy XIV Next Week

18. Duben 2024 v 19:00

Final Fantasy XIV Yo-Kai Watch event

Final Fantasy XIV players will once again have a chance to earn unique weapons when the Yo-Kai Watch event returns on April 24, 2024. The event first appeared in 2016 and has been re-run several times since then.

Beginning the event requires players to have reached level 15 in a class and to have completed the "Envoy" quests that take you to the 3 major cities. After that, the event can be started by speaking to the "Poor-heeled Youth" in the Steps of Nald in Ul'dah. Equipping the Yo-Kai Watch will allow you to earn Yo-Kai medals by participating in FATE events in the areas surrounding the cities, or in any areas added in the Heavensward and Stormblood expansions.

Yo-Kai medals can then be exchanged with the Wandering Executive located in the central area of the Gold Saucer, accessible via airship, who will introduce you to various Yo-Kai. By meeting enough Yo-Kai, players will earn the ability to summon them as minions, as well as obtain the Whisper-go mount. Befriending all 17 will unlock the newly added framer's kit for purchase at the Gold Saucer.

The unique weapons can be earned with Legendary Yo-Kai medals, earned by completing specific FATEs with the relevant minion summoned. You can get a look at a few of the Final Fantasy XIV and Yo-kai Watch event weapons and minions available in the gallery below:

Holocure Developer’s New Hololive Game is Holo X Break

1. Březen 2024 v 16:30

Holo X Break

Kay Yu, the primary developer of fan-made Survivors-like Holocure, announced a new Hololive game called Holo X Break that will feature Vtubers from the 5th and 6th generations in Japan. The developer also confirmed that update 0.7 for Holocure is still in development.

Based on the screenshots and trailer, Holo X Break appears to be a side-scrolling beat-em-up in the vein of River City Girls, which developer Kay Yu worked on as a key animator. The developer's other work credits include Mushoku Tensei, Bleach: Thousand Year Blood War, and Advance Wars 1+2: Re-Boot Camp.

The game's plot will follow the Hololive Vtuber agency's Momosuzu Nene, Omaru Polka, Shishiro Botan, and Yukihana Lamy as they attempt to rescue the company's CEO from Secret Society HoloX. While it is currently unknown what platform Holo X Break will release on, the previous game was only available for PC via Steam and Itch.io.

Granblue Fantasy Versus Rising 2B Character Guide, Patch Notes Released

20. Únor 2024 v 20:00

Granblue Fantasy Versus Rising 2B guide and Patch Notes

A new patch added NieR: Automata DLC character 2B to the roster of Granblue Fantasy Versus Rising, and it appeared alongside a new video guide overviewing her moves. Additionally, Arc System Works and Cygames released details about what else update 1.21 brings to the game.

As the video, explains, 2B plays quite differently to the other fighters in Versus Rising, having several basic combo strings with options to mix-up the finisher. Players will also have a second resource gauge to manage, which is expended by the use of certain skills.

While the star of the update is 2B herself, the patch also features the addition of an Oceania server region, weekly challenges with Rupee rewards, and some new Weapon Cutouts to equip to your lobby avatars.

Palworld Devs to Add Player Lists, Anti-Cheat, to Combat Cheating

16. Únor 2024 v 20:30

Palworld Anti-cheat

Pocketpair, developer of Survival-Crafting-Creature-RPG Palworld, announced plans to implement anti-cheat features to game, beginning with Player Lists set to arrive in a February 2024 update. These are intended to combat cheating on official servers, but will be optional additions for solo and community-run worlds.

In the statement, Pocketpair reported that it confirmed some connection issues with official servers, which it attributed to the influence of cheaters. The company also affirmed its zero-tolerance policy towards such activities, and it said it is working on dealing with it as a priority.

As part of these countermeasures, the company noted it plans to add player lists and anti-cheat software to Palworld. The player lists feature, which is intended to help identify and ban cheaters, is set to arrive sometime during February 2024, but there is currently no date for the addition of the anti-cheat software.
